Improper Initial Installation

Poorly installed furnaces are more likely to operate inefficiently and break down quickly. Some of the typical installation problems our technicians encounter are heating units with small ducts and heating systems that aren’t wired correctly. Ensure your furnace gets installed by an expert. Otherwise, you may require extensive repairs to fix the issue.

Wrongly Sized Furnaces

Before performing furnace installation, HVAC specialists need to size your furnace correctly. A heater that’s too small for your property will end up failing prematurely as it struggles to heat your home. In the same way, an oversized furnace will also develop problems over time. It may end up turning off quickly, leaving your home with cold spots.

Clogged Filters

Clogged filters are a common cause of premature furnace replacement. Dirty filters impede airflow, forcing the furnace to work harder and longer to heat your home to the desired temperature. This additional exertion can make your unit wear out faster. Ensure you replace your filters every 2-3 months to keep your heating unit functioning effortlessly and effectively.

Lack of Maintenance

Most furnace problems occur due to a lack of maintenance. In fact, inadequate furnace maintenance may be the main reason for furnace failure. Your heater requires routine check-ups to continue running efficiently.
